Public Health and Health Integration Scrutiny Commission - Tuesday, 28 April 2026 5:30 pm
The Public Health and Health Integration Scrutiny Commission met on Tuesday 28 April 2026 to discuss significant public health issues, including the concerning infant mortality rate in Leicester, the findings of the LLR Child Death Overview Panel's annual report, and health protection updates. The Commission noted the critical infant mortality figures and endorsed ongoing work with partners to address this, while also reviewing detailed findings on child deaths and receiving updates on health protection measures.

Council - Thursday, 26 March 2026 - 5:15 pm
The Leicester City Council meeting scheduled for Thursday, 26 March 2026, was set to address significant planning matters, including the adoption of the Leicester Local Plan 2020-2036 and the Pay Policy Statement for 2026/27 alongside the Gender Pay Gap Report for 2025. The meeting agenda also included reports on the appointment of Independent Persons to the Standards Committee and the Members' Allowances Scheme for the upcoming municipal year. Additionally, a call-in of an Executive decision regarding the future provision of libraries and community centres was scheduled for discussion.
